Ingredients for Cream Cheese Chicken

Gather these simple ingredients for the creamiest, most flavorful chicken you’ll ever make:

Cream Cheese Chicken - detail 2
  • 8 ounces cream cheese – must be softened (I leave mine on the counter for an hour or zap it in the microwave for 15-second bursts)
  • 2 large chicken breasts – about 1.5 pounds total (I always cut them in half lengthwise for quicker cooking)
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der – our secret weapon for seasoning the chicken
  • Salt & pepper – to taste (I’m generous with both!)
  • 1 tablespoon butter – gives that rich, golden sear
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il – prevents the butter from burning
  • 1/2 medium onion – chopped (yellow or white work best)
  • 3 cloves garlic – minced (fresh is non-negotiable here!)
  • 3/4 cup chicken broth – low-sodium so you can control the sal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ning – my little jar from the farmers market makes all the difference
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es – just enough to tingle your tongue
  • Fresh chopped parsley (optional) – for that pop of color and freshness

Ingredient Notes & Substitutions

Don’t stress if you’re missing something! Here’s how to adapt:

  • No cream cheese? Try full-fat Greek yogurt (it’ll be tangier but still delicious)
  • Out of chicken broth? Vegetable broth works, or even water with extra seasoning
  • Not a fan of heat? Skip the red pepper flakes – the dish will still shine
  • Pro tip: If your cream cheese isn’t soft enough, you’ll get lumps – microwave those last stubborn bits for 5-10 seconds before stirring into the sauce

How to Make Cream Cheese Chicken

Ready to turn simple ingredients into something spectacular? Follow these easy steps for the creamiest, most flavorful chicken you’ve ever made. I’ve included all my little tricks that took me years to perfect!

Cream Cheese Chicken - detail 3

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

First things first – let’s get that chicken ready for its creamy transformation. Place your chicken breasts on a cutting board and slice them in half horizontally (like you’re opening a book). This creates 4 thinner cutlets that cook faster and stay juicier. Trust me, nobody likes dry chicken!

Now sprinkle both sides generously with gar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Don’t be shy – this is your chance to build flavor from the inside out. I like to let them sit for 5 minutes while I prep the other ingredients – just enough time for the seasoning to start working its magic.

Step 2: Cook the Chicken

Heat your skillet over medium-high heat and add the butter and olive oil. When the butter stops foaming (that’s how you know it’s hot enough), add the chicken. You should hear that satisfying sizzle!

Cook for 5-6 minutes per side until you get that beautiful golden-brown crust. No peeking too often – let it develop that color! The chicken is done when it reaches 165°F internally. Transfer to a plate and cover loosely with foil – this keeps the juices in while we make the star of the show: that luscious cream cheese sauce.

Step 3: Make the Cream Cheese Sauce

Lower the heat to medium and add your chopped onions to the same skillet. Cook until they’re soft and slightly caramelized – about 5 minutes. Then stir in the garlic for just 30 seconds until fragrant (any longer and it might burn!).

Now the fun part! Pour in the chicken broth and use your spatula to scrape up all those delicious browned bits from the chicken. Add your softened cream cheese in small pieces – this helps it melt evenly. Stir constantly as it transforms into the silkiest sauce you’ve ever seen. If it seems too thick, add a splash more broth until it’s just right.

Finally, sprinkle in the Italian seasoning and red pepper flakes. Taste and adjust the seasoning – this is your moment to make it perfect!

Step 4: Combine and Serve

Return the chicken to the skillet, spooning that glorious cream cheese sauce over each piece. Let everything warm through for about 2 minutes – just enough time for the flavors to marry.

Garnish with fresh parsley if you’re feeling fancy (it makes such a difference!) and serve immediately. Cream Cheese Chicken

Cream Cheese Chicken Recipe: 30-Min Luxurious Comfort Feast

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star

No reviews

A creamy and flavorful chicken dish made with cream cheese, garlic, and Italian seasoning.

  • Total Time: 30 mins
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 ounces cream cheese (softened)
  • 2 large chicken breasts
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t & p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on butter
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1/2 medium onion (chopped)
  • 3 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 3/4 cup chicken broth
  • 1/2 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• Fresh chopped parsley (optional)

Instructions

  1. Microwave the cream cheese until soft. Cut into small pieces and set aside.
  2. Cut chicken breasts in half lengthwise to make 4 thinner pieces. Season with gar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  3. Melt butter and o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add chicken and cook for 5-6 minutes per side until golden and cooked through (165°F). Transfer to a plate.
  4. Reduce heat to medium. Add onions to the skillet and sauté for 5-7 minutes until softened and lightly browned.
  5. Stir in garlic and cook for 30 seconds.
  6. Add chicken broth, cream cheese, Italian seasoning, and crushed red pepper flakes. Stir until sauce is smooth.
  7. Return chicken to the skillet and warm through. Thin sauce with more broth if needed. Season with salt and pepper, sprinkle with parsley, and serve.

Notes

  • Use softened cream cheese for smoother blending.
  • Adjust red pepper flakes for desired spice level.
  • Serve with pasta, rice, or vegetables.

Tips for Perfect Cream Cheese Chicken

After making this dish more times than I can count (my friends keep requesting it!), I’ve learned all the little tricks to guarantee cream cheese chicken perfection every time:

Cream Cheese Chicken - detail 4
  • Soft cream cheese is non-negotiable: Microwave those stubborn cold chunks for 5-second bursts if needed – lumpy sauce is the enemy of creamy dreams!
  • Control the heat: Start with just 1/8 teaspoon red pepper flakes if you’re spice-shy – you can always add more later.
  • Don’t overcook the chicken: Set a timer! 5-6 minutes per side for halved breasts keeps them juicy (I learned this the hard way).
  • Sauce too thick? Add broth a tablespoon at a time until it coats the back of a spoon beautifully.
  • Prep ahead: Chop onions and measure spices while the chicken rests – it makes the whole process fly by.

Storage & Reheating

Leftovers? Lucky you! Store this cream cheese chicken in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. For longer storage, freeze portions for 2 months – just thaw overnight in the fridge. When reheating, do it gently on the stove with a splash of chicken broth to bring back that creamy consistency. Microwave works in a pinch, but stir often and add liquid – nobody wants separated sauce! Pro tip: The flavors actually deepen overnight, making tomorrow’s lunch even better than tonight’s dinner.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en chicken for this cream cheese chicken recipe?
Absolutely! Just thaw it completely in the fridge first – otherwise, you’ll get watery sauce and uneven cooking. Pat the chicken dry with paper towels before slicing and seasoning for the best results.

Help! My cream cheese sauce looks curdled – what did I do wrong?
Don’t panic! This usually happens if the cream cheese wasn’t soft enough or the heat was too high. Simply remove the pan from heat and whisk vigorously – it should come back together. Next time, cut the cream cheese into smaller pieces and melt it slowly over medium-low heat.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?
You bet! The flavors actually improve after a night in the fridge. Store the chicken and sauce separately, then reheat gently with a splash of broth. The sauce might thicken, so just stir in more liquid until it’s silky again.

What’s the best way to reheat leftovers?
Low and slow is key! I prefer the stovetop over medium-low heat with a tablespoon of broth. Microwave works too – use 50% power and stir every 30 seconds to prevent the sauce from breaking.
